Are Unsafe Trees Threatening Your Safety?

What methods help identify if hazardous trees threaten safety? Assessing the condition of trees is critical in pinpointing potential dangers. Factors such as visible decay, dead branches, and leaning trunks can indicate instability. In addition, the proximity of trees to structures, walkways, or power lines increases the risk of damage during storms or severe weather. Soil erosion around the root system may further compromise a tree's stability, making it more likely to falling.

Routine inspections by professional arborists can supply a detailed evaluation of tree health and safety. They can identify indicators of disease or infestation that may not be instantly visible. Furthermore, evaluating the surrounding landscape and its impact on tree stability is vital. Property owners should stay alert and proactive in observing their trees to guarantee a safe environment for their neighbors and themselves, thereby avoiding potential hazards before they develop.

Signs It's Necessary for Tree Removal

Recognizing when a tree requires removed is crucial for maintaining safety and property health. Warning signs such as dead or dying branches, combined with unstable root systems, indicate that a tree may pose a risk. Understanding these warning signs can help homeowners make informed decisions about tree removal.

Dead or Decaying Trees

When trees start to display signs of decline, including significant leaf loss or extensive dead branches, it becomes crucial for property owners to assess their condition. Dead or dying trees pose risks, including potential threats to nearby structures and individuals. Leaf discoloration, untimely leaf drop, and fungi or mushrooms at the base can suggest decay. Additionally, a tree with a hollow trunk or large cracks may signify internal damage. Property owners should seek advice from tree care professionals to assess the tree's health and determine the best course of action. Timely removal can prevent further damage to the landscape and ensure safety, making it essential to recognize these warning signs promptly.

Weak Root Systems

A tree's stability depends heavily on a strong root system, and symptoms of instability may indicate an urgent need for removal. Observing visible cracks in the soil around a tree's base or exposed roots can indicate that the root system is compromised. Moreover, trees that lean noticeably to one side may have weakened roots unable to support their weight, putting nearby structures at risk. If a tree experiences sudden or excessive shedding of leaves, it might indicate root stress, potentially leading to its failure. Furthermore, fungal growth at the base can suggest decay within the root system. Homeowners should regularly inspect their trees and consult professionals if they observe any of these warning signs to maintain safety and preserve the landscape.

What Should You Expect During Tree Removal?

As homeowners prepare for tree removal, they can expect a carefully organized process that prioritizes both safety and efficiency. Initially, a professional team will assess the tree's condition and surrounding environment, determining the best approach for removal. This evaluation includes identifying potential hazards, such as electrical lines or adjacent buildings.

Once the strategy is set, the team will make the area safe, guaranteeing that bystanders and pets are at a safe distance. The removal process typically begins with removing branches to lessen the weight and decrease danger.

Following this, the trunk is taken down in sections, ensuring controlled and safe descent. The team will use specialized equipment, such as chainsaws and ropes, to control the process efficiently.

When the tree is taken down, they will clean up the debris, making sure the area is left tidy. Homeowners can expect professionalism and expertise across the full service, transforming their landscape safely.

What You Need to Know About Stump Grinding

Stump grinding is a crucial step in the tree removal process, often neglected by homeowners. This process involves employing specialized machinery to grind down the remaining tree stump to below ground level, which reduces the visual impact on the landscape. Homeowners should recognize that stump grinding is not merely aesthetic; it also helps prevent potential hazards, such as tripping or damage to lawn equipment. Moreover, removing the stump decreases the risk of pest infestations, as decaying wood can attract insects like termites or carpenter ants.

This grinding process usually entails a professional operator who will examine the stump's size and location before beginning work. The resulting wood chips can be converted into mulch or taken away from the property. It's important to hire experienced services, as improper grinding can lead to soil erosion or damage examine guide to surrounding plants. Homeowners should consider stump grinding an integral part of their tree removal plan.

Avoiding Bug Infestations

What concealed risks may exist underneath an eyesore tree stump? Tree stumps can serve as breeding grounds for pests such as termites, ants, and beetles. These pests are not just unappealing but may also present serious threats to neighboring plants and even the stability of adjacent structures. When the stump deteriorates, it invites these pests, causing infestations that can migrate to healthy trees and vegetation. Stump grinding efficiently eradicates this danger by eliminating the stump and its root structure, consequently interrupting the living space for pests. Furthermore, it encourages a more vibrant landscape, enabling new plants to flourish without interference from rotting wood. Investing in stump grinding is a preemptive approach in keeping a pest-free and thriving outdoor space.

Your Questions Answered

How Do I Prepare My Yard for Tree Removal?

When preparing for tree removal, it's important to eliminate any obstacles in the area, identify the tree's perimeter, inspect neighboring structures, and notify neighbors. Maintaining safety and access is critical for an effective removal process.

Will Homeowners Insurance Pay for Tree Removal?

Homeowners insurance might cover tree removal, based on the circumstances. Policies typically cover damage from storms or hazards, but not for preventative removals. Homeowners should check their policy details or contact their insurance agent for specifics.

Is It Possible to Plant New Trees After Stump Grinding?

Indeed, new trees can be planted after stump grinding. However, it's recommended to wait several weeks for the area to settle and ensure that any leftover roots don't obstruct new growth.

What Happens to the Soil After Stump Grinding?

After stump grinding, the soil often becomes loose and enriched with natural nutrients from decomposing wood. Nonetheless, it may require further modification for best nutrient balance to support new vegetation growth effectively in the area.

What Is the Typical Duration of Tree Removal?

Tree removal commonly takes anywhere from a few hours to a complete day, determined by considerations like tree size, location, and complexity. Experts evaluate these elements to deliver an accurate estimate for the full operation.
